use minbin::{BytesReader, ToFromByteError};
#[test]
fn reader_partial() {
let data = [1, 2, 3, 4, 5, 6];
let mut reader = BytesReader::new(&data);
assert_eq!(reader.read_bytes(3).unwrap(), &[1, 2, 3]);
assert_eq!(reader.read_bytes(2).unwrap(), &[4, 5]);
assert_eq!(reader.pos, 5);
}
#[test]
fn reader_full() {
let data = [0u8, 1u8, 2u8, 3u8];
let mut reader = BytesReader::new(&data);
assert_eq!(reader.read_bytes(4).unwrap(), &[0u8, 1u8, 2u8, 3u8]);
assert_eq!(reader.pos, data.len());
}
#[test]
fn reader_overflow() {
let data = [1, 2, 3];
let mut reader = BytesReader::new(&data);
let err = reader.read_bytes(4).unwrap_err();
assert_eq!(err, ToFromByteError::NotEnoughBytes);
}
#[test]
fn reader_chunks() {
let data = b"simbin";
let mut reader = BytesReader::new(data);
assert_eq!(reader.read_bytes(3).unwrap(), b"sim");
assert_eq!(reader.pos, 3);
assert_eq!(reader.read_bytes(3).unwrap(), b"bin");
assert_eq!(reader.pos, 3 + 3);
}
